Subject: Digest scheduling — what to watch on your first rotation

Hi, and welcome to the on-call rotation for Marrowmail. The batch digest scheduler runs hourly and fans out to the Tidewell send workers; the security-relevant piece is that digest payloads are assembled from cached preference snapshots, so a stale snapshot can leak list membership across tenants. Alerts fire if snapshot age exceeds two hours. Escalation paths, audit-log locations, and the review checklist are all kept on the internal page here:

runbook for tagug-hafog: https://jira.lumiclabs.internal/projects/pages/pages/9773c0d8

## Support: Wiki RBAC

Quick heads-up for the sync: role-based access in Quillbase is now enforced per-space, not per-page, so those old page-level overrides are gone. If someone's locked out, check their space role first — nine times out of ten that's it. Role changes need a space admin, and we're deliberately not granting temp admin rights anymore. Edge cases (nested spaces, service accounts, migration leftovers) are being tracked centrally. Send those, with the space name, to the address below.

escalation mailbox, tadug-bagag: gileth@nelvroforge.corp

Step 3 — Marrowbank user-module split. Traffic for /users now routes to the new service behind the edge proxy; the monolith keeps read-only fallbacks for two weeks. Cut over writes only after replication lag stays under one second for a full day. Roll back by flipping the routing flag, nothing else. The new service validates session tokens minted by the monolith using a shared secret, which the env file defines on the line below.

vault entry, yagep-yagef: COURIER_KEY13=8965fb29ff62d

Runbook: Fernwick wiki RBAC. Roles resolve top-down: space admin overrides page-level grants; viewer inherits nothing upward. Review focus: ensure role checks happen server-side on every mutation, not just render. Anonymous access is disabled globally. The role mapping the service loads at startup is shown below.

service settings:
[casion]
port = 3306
region = north-4
host = casion.nelvrocloud.local
team = praax
timeout_ms = 2000
retries = 8